Description

The project proposal envisages the implementation of measures to improve the energy efficiency of a building owned by HELIOS ENERGY SYSTEMS Ltd., through the supply and installation of external thermal insulation on the roof and facade walls. As part of the project, new enclosing structural elements made of energy-efficient sandwich panels will be constructed – roof panels with a total area of 1,008 m² and facade (wall) panels with a total area of 500 m².

The investment is implemented under Priority 2 "Circular Economy", Specific Objective RSO2.1 – "Promoting energy efficiency and reducing greenhouse gas emissions", and is aimed at the long-term reduction of heat losses from the building and the improvement of its overall energy performance.

The project includes the delivery, installation, and commissioning of a facade and roof thermal insulation system based on modern sandwich panels with high thermal insulation properties. The implementation of these activities will contribute to a significant reduction in energy costs for heating and cooling, enhance indoor comfort, and extend the operational lifespan of the building.

The project complies with the "Do No Significant Harm" principle to the environment, as the materials used are environmentally compatible and recyclable. The activities are aligned with both national and European priorities for sustainable development, energy efficiency, and adaptation to climate change.
